100X is a $20 scratch-off ticket from the New Mexico state lottery. Its current expected value is 69.8%, down 2.6 percentage points from the launch value of 72.4%. 1 of the original 3 $100000 top prizes are still unclaimed. Approximately 55% of the 0.4M printed tickets have been sold.

Odds, in plain terms

If you bought 100 tickets today

Based on the 56,839 winning tickets still unclaimed.

19 win more than $20
$40 or $50 or $100, an actual profit
14 win their money back
a $20 prize, so you break even
67 win nothing
the house edge, made visible
Prizes of $500 or more hit about 1 in 2,577 tickets, so they won't show up in a batch of 100.
